Black Girls Breathing

Breathwork is an amazing tool that not many know about or have access to. A much more intense mediation practice that focuses on active breathing and mindfulness exercises, breathwork targets the central nervous system and how our bodies respond to trauma and triggers. Black Girls Breathing (BGB) creates a safe space (both virtually and in-person) for Black women to nurture and acknowledge their spiritual and emotional health. BGB has two types of offerings: an individual meditation that is available via download and a monthly virtual meditation circle exclusively for Black women with emphasis on journaling, breathwork and collective meditation.

Decolonizing Fitness

In an effort to create a safe environment for Black people to exercise, Ilya (he/they) founded Decolonizing Fitness, with a mission to ensure that no person, regardless of gender, is discriminated against for their weight, skill level, or disability. Currently, Decolonizing Fitness’ programs are running virtually and are offered on a sliding scale, with workouts available for a small subscription price through Patreon and on the website. Ilya also offers small e-books with affirmations aimed at queer and trans individuals, informational booklets about pain management and databases of small businesses with conscious missions to support.

Inner Workout

Inner Workout, an online platform providing mental and physical exercises, is the ultimate gym for your brain and body. The programs center around koshas, a central concept to all yoga practices, which are the five central layers of being: physical, energetic, mental and emotional, wisdom and bliss. These aspects are at the core of everything that Inner Workout practices and believes in. The first step in the process is to take their self-care assessment, which asks 75 questions regarding your own response to the five layers of well-being. This assessment is optional but is great for getting a better understanding of your own mind and body before going into one of Inner Workout’s classes and progressing with your own practice. There is a free hour-long class and additional virtual workshops that occur twice a month.

Motherland Cooking Xperience

We’ve been at home and inside for too long, and if you’re like me, the idea of ordering take-out (again) might seem a bit depressing. Many Black chefs and restaurants have suffered during the pandemic and one way some have found relief is by offering virtual cooking classes for a small fee. The Motherland Cooking Xperience was founded with the mission of teaching people the joy of African cooking and culture through classes, live music and storytelling. The platform had to shift from being an in-person program to a virtual class but has been incredibly successful, offering a few ways to take these classes: The first is a “private” lesson that hosts up to 8 people of your choice––so you could grab a group of friends and enjoy the class together. The second option is a class with people who’ve signed up from around the world for that specific time, giving you the chance to meet new people and maybe even feel a bit of pre-COVID normalcy!

Star Magic

Star Magic is a small Black-owned business specializing in creating affirmation candles. Each candle has a different affirmation such as “I am beautiful, “I am worthy,” or “I am tranquil” associated with it and comes in different shapes, scents and sizes, each with their specific intention carefully curated within. In addition to the candles, Star Magic sells bath soaks and other stress-relieving products with all-natural ingredients. One of the more luxurious gifts you can amaze yourself with is a large candle customized for specific affirmations to guide and nurture your specific self-care goals.
